“WELCOME TO THE RENAISSANCE WITH POETS, PAINTERS AND BON VIVANTS…”

The Bottom brothers, two struggling playwrights in Renaissance London, need a hit. That’s easier said than done when your chief competition is William Shakespeare. The Bottom brothers’ plan: write the world’s first musical! This is a rollicking song-and-dance extravaganza that sends up the Bard and Broadway and everything in between.
